
Purdue adds a proven pass-rush spark in Elo Modozie
Elo Modozie is a long, athletic edge defender who brings real backfield disruption to Purdue after flashing in 2024 with Army, when he posted 34 tackles, 8 tackles for loss and 6.5 sacks in 14 games. He followed that with SEC experience at Georgia in 2025, appearing in 13 games and adding 7 tackles, so the Boilermakers get a player who has already taken snaps against high-level competition. The fit is obvious: speed, size, and pass-rush juice, with enough versatility to help right away if Purdue wants pressure off the edge.
